Psalm 66

Verse 1. For the choirmaster. A song. A Psalm. Make a joyful noise to God, all the earth!

Verse 2. Sing the glory of His name; make His praise glorious.

Verse 3. Say to God, “How awesome are Your deeds! So great is Your power that Your enemies cower before You.

Verse 4. All the earth bows down to You; they sing praise to You; they sing praise to Your name.” Selah

Verse 5. Come and see the works of God; how awesome are His deeds toward mankind.

Verse 6. He turned the sea into dry land; they passed through the waters on foot; there we rejoiced in Him.

Verse 7. He rules forever by His power; His eyes watch the nations. Do not let the rebellious exalt themselves. Selah

Verse 8. Bless our God, O peoples; let the sound of His praise be heard.

Verse 9. He preserves our lives and keeps our feet from slipping.

Verse 10. For You, O God, have tested us; You have refined us like silver.

Verse 11. You led us into the net; You laid burdens on our backs.

Verse 12. You let men ride over our heads; we went through fire and water, but You brought us into abundance.

Verse 13. I will enter Your house with burnt offerings; I will fulfill my vows to You—

Verse 14. the vows that my lips promised and my mouth spoke in my distress.

Verse 15. I will offer You fatlings as burnt offerings, with the fragrant smoke of rams; I will offer bulls and goats. Selah

Verse 16. Come and listen, all you who fear God, and I will declare what He has done for me.

Verse 17. I cried out to Him with my mouth and praised Him with my tongue.

Verse 18. If I had cherished iniquity in my heart, the Lord would not have listened.

Verse 19. But God has surely heard; He has attended to the sound of my prayer.

Verse 20. Blessed be God, who has not rejected my prayer or withheld from me His loving devotion!
